Can someone give me some insight about O'Hana? Hows the food, do you pick what you want or do you get a sampling of everything? What are the sides like? Good place for kids? Thanks!
 
You get a sampling of everything. It's a great place for kids, lots of singing, dancing & games.
 
'Ohana is my FAVORITE! They start by bringing out bowls of shrimp, salad, wonton chips & sauces, wings, and potatoes.

Then, they come around with the meat on skewers (sausage, pork, turkey, and steak).

You can have as much as you want of anything. Dessert is a bread pudding that is FANTASTIC (and I hate bread pudding).

They have limbo and coconut races for the kids. It is a fun place.
